  Attracting a lot of attention, the closing concert of iSING International Young Artists Festival was held on August, 27th. After a 35-day vocal training, 43 young singers from 15 countries including America, Australia, Italy, France, etc. gave the grand finale at Suzhou Culture and Arts Centre.

  Two distinctive parts made up the excellent performance. Classic comedy opera in one act by Giacomo Puccini---Gianni Schicchi was performed in the first half. Selections of The White-Haired Girl, Taking Tiger Mountain By Strategy and several popular Jiangsu folk songs consisted of the second half. The concert ended with the performance of From Mo Li Hua to Turandot. The finale is performed every year by young singers from different countries, thus completing a full stop for the festival. Compared with the previous closing concerts, this concluding concert added more brilliant multimedia scene switches and left impression on novel lighting, clothing and scene props. In addition, the joint performance of Taking Tiger Mountain By Strategy by Suzhou Symphony Orchestra became a big spotlight.

  iSING! International Young Artists Festival is the first-ever festival dedicated to the vocal arts in China. Since the first session in 2014, iSING! has offered a unique opportunity for Western singers to explore the new and exciting opera scenes in China. The 2017 iSING! Festival is held in Suzhou from July 25th to August 29th; whereas the performance scheduled on August 29th is held at Jiangsu Centre for the Performing Arts. This year, 43 vocalists from 15 countries across three continents are chosen through competitive auditions to undergo the one-month long, life-changing program in Suzhou. What’s more, to make the concert and performance more easily accepted by ordinary citizens and civilians, these artists have also participated in the summer concert in Suzhou Museum, citizen concert of Chinese and western classics, as well as the performance in CBD buildings in Suzhou Industrial Park. In the future, iSING! will endeavor to cultivate young artists with international horizons and overall art qualities for China and the world.
